daguet
daɡɛ
Definition Synonyms
Definition of daguet - Reverso French Dictionary
Noun, masculine
chasseTECH. jeune cerf ou daim mâle ayant ses premières cornes droitesTECH.
- Le chasseur a aperçu un daguet dans la clairière.
- Un daguet traverse souvent la forêt au printemps.
- Le daguet a été observé près de la rivière ce matin.
